Job description

Position Summary

The Contracts Specialist supports the Senior Contract Analyst in managing the lifecycle of company contracts and agreements. This role focuses on contract preparation, review, tracking, and compliance oversight to reduce operational and legal risk. The position coordinates across departments to ensure contracts are accurate, compliant, and executed efficiently.

Essential Duties and Responsibilities

•      Assist with drafting, formatting, proofreading, and redlining company contracts and agreements.

•      Review contracts for accuracy, completeness, and consistency with company standards.

•      Prepare contract packages using Adobe tools and standardized templates.

•      Track, maintain, and verify that contract requirements are being met by roofing installers.

•      Maintain contract records, version control, and supporting documentation in company systems.

•      Identify missing documentation or contract risks and escalate appropriately.

•      Ensure contracts comply with applicable state regulations, licensing requirements, and company standards.

•      Coordinate with internal departments and external parties to move contracts through review and execution.

Technical Skills

•      Strong proficiency in Adobe Acrobat editing and redlining required.

•      Proficiency in Microsoft Word contract formatting required.

•      Excel proficiency required, including the ability to create, manage, and analyze tracking spreadsheets.

•      Experience with Smartsheet or similar project tracking systems preferred.

•      Comfort working with digital document management systems.

Core Competencies

•      Attention to detail and accuracy in reviewing and preparing legal documents.

•      Clear, professional written and verbal communication with internal and external stakeholders.

•      Ability to prioritize competing deadlines and manage a high volume of documents without loss of accuracy.

•      Organized and self-directed follow-through on open items and outstanding documentation.

•      Collaborative approach to working across departments and with outside parties.

Experience

Three to five years of experience in contract administration, compliance, or the construction industry required. Roofing industry experience is strongly preferred.

Education

Bachelor's degree preferred, or equivalent relevant experience.
